Subject: Broker upgrade DR drill — notes for whoever inherits this

Hi future maintainers! Last week's drill covered upgrading Pipestrel (our message broker) from 4.x to 5.x while simulating a full cluster loss. Short version: the blue/green swap worked, replay from the journal took 40 minutes, and nobody panicked much. Everything's documented in the drill wiki. One gotcha: the journal archive is encrypted, and restoring it requires the recovery passphrase, which is:

vault phrase of yaguf-hahaf = druath-holix

Hi folks — quick heads-up that we're rotating credentials for Matchwright tonight. While chasing those long GC pauses in the matching service, we noticed the old key had been copied into a few debug scripts, so out of caution it's getting retired early. The pause fix itself (tuned heap regions, shorter young gen) ships Thursday. Nothing needed from you except a skim of the access logs. New key for the internal API follows.

service key, hawif-taweg: zpat3_g6e

Internal Memo — Joint Venture with Quillhaven Foods

Sales leads: heads-up that talks with Quillhaven Foods about a joint venture on the Bramleaf line are moving fast. Nothing to pitch yet — please hold off mentioning it to accounts until legal clears the term sheet. Expect a full briefing from Mara Essling within two weeks. The key commercial terms are summarised in the confidential note below.

management briefing: The renewal with Ulaathix Group closes at $2 million a year, 15 percent below the last contract. Project Oliwyn slips by two quarters because of the audit delay.